Explore New Experiences in Your City

Even if you are on a tight budget, you can still take yourself on a mini vacation within your city. If you live near or in a big city, you have so many places to explore that you might not have visited yet. Whether it's a museum, a historic site, or an attraction that you've heard great things about but never had the chance to see, take the time to discover new things. You can also treat yourself to a fancy lunch at a restaurant you've only heard good things about. This will make your birthday feel special and unique.

Treat Yourself to a Day of Relaxation

If you have some extra cash to spend, a day at the spa is always a great idea. Indulge in a day of pampering, which is perfect for a solo celebration. For men, you can opt for a day of self-care that includes a massage, a haircut, and a fresh shave. This is a wonderful way to relax and feel pampered.

Reflect on Your Future and Work on Yourself

Take a day for introspection. Spend the day entirely on your own, without the distraction of gadgets or other people. Reflect on what you really want to achieve in life and what is important to you. Ask yourself where you want your life to go, and what steps you need to take to get there. Take a deep dive into your inner self, examining both the positive and negative aspects of your personality. Strive to understand your weaknesses and work on them. A day spent on self-discovery and self-improvement can be incredibly fulfilling and set the foundation for your future.
